#7f0198 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#7f0198 is composed of 49.8% red, 0.4% green and 59.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 16.4% cyan, 99.3% magenta, 0% yellow and 40.4% black. It has a hue angle of 290.1 degrees, a saturation of 98.7% and a lightness of 30%. #7f0198 color hex could be obtained by blending #fe02ff with #000031. Closest websafe color is: #660099.

#7f0198 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#7f0198 has RGB values of R:127, G:1, B:152 and CMYK values of C:0.16, M:0.99, Y:0, K:0.4. Its decimal value is 8323480.
